Find the loci for the complex numbers that satisfy
|z-1|=|z+1|

Let
z=x+iy. Then


|z-1|=√((x-1)^2+y^2)

|z+1|=√((x+1)^2+y^2)

\implies (x-1)^2+y^2=(x+1)^2+y^2

\implies (x-1)^2=(x+1)^2

\implies -2x=2x

\implies x=0
